Kidnapping charge dismissed against Mason City man

MASON CITY – A Mason City man who was arrested charges that included felony kidnapping appears set to take a plea deal.

According to police, on November 16th at about 12:43 PM, officers were dispatched to 130 5th Street NE for a welfare check on a resident.

After an investigation – which police would only state involved some kind of issue between two defendants, a victim and a vehicle – Delevan Shannon, age 61, and Ann Duff, age 50, were arrested and charged with kidnapping in the 2nd degree (B felony) and interference with official acts (simple misdemeanor).

Ann Duff took a plea deal last year, pleading guilty to false imprisonment. She got two weeks in jail and a $315 fine.

Shannon appears likely to take a plea deal as well. The kidnapping charge has already been modified to false imprisonment and was then dismissed. He is now facing a charge of assault causing bodily injury. Shannon is now awaiting an April 29, 2014 plea hearing.
